Brendan Rodgers Refuses to Buy Arrogant Narrative Heading into Champions League Opener
Brendan Rodgers is setting aside the external expectations as Celtic prepare for their Champions League opener against Slovan Bratislava.
Despite the arrogant narrative building that Celtic should ease to a win in the tie, Rodgers has stressed the quality and effort Bratislava has shown to reach this stage, cautioning against underestimating them.
As Celtic faces Slovan Bratislava, who are perceived as the underdogs in their Champions League group, Rodgers reinforces the notion that every match in Europe’s premier club comPetition poses significant challenges, regardless of the opposition’s ranking.
Rodgers expressed his thoughts clearly, as quoted by Record Sport: “Not really. I think it’s normal. We come into every Game and respect the opponent. Obviously, there will be a narrative around this Game, which I totally get, but I look at Bratislava, and they have had four ties and eight Games to get to this stage. So they have put in a massive amount of work and fight to reach this level.”
It’s one match where anything can happen; you just need to look at the feeling surrounding Celtic Park when a European heavyweight comes to town, there’s always a belief that Celtic can snatch a result. It will be no different for the Bratislava fans tomorrow.
The visitors suffered a heavy 5-0 defeat a few weeks ago, but that shouldn’t be looked into too much. The players were just off the back of qualifying for the Champions League for the first time in their History and were given a few days off. They had said after the Game that it was tough to switch their mindset back to focus on the league match.
